Egypt, Romano-Egyptian period, ca. 1st century BCE to 1st century CE. A very rare cast bronze amulet depicting the god Horus, here shown as a man, with the Roman influence on the artwork clear. This is a relatively naturalistic depiction, in strong contrast to earlier Egyptian art. Horus was one of the most significant and powerful of the Egyptian deities. He played a key role in the rites of resurrection relating to the story of his parents, Isis and Osiris, and was central to the mythology surrounding Egyptian burial rites. With a loop on the back of his head for suspension. Size: 0.7" H (1.8 cm)

Provenance: private Schroeder collection, Boca Raton, Florida, USA, acquired before 1970
